Neighborhood Overview
The Life Mission Training Center I is situated in Hammonton, a township within Atlantic County, New Jersey. It is located inland from the Jersey Shore, offering a more pastoral setting. Major access routes include the Atlantic City Expressway (NJ-73) and White Horse Pike (US-30), which provide connections to larger metropolitan areas like Philadelphia and Atlantic City. The nearest major airport is Philadelphia International Airport (PHL), approximately a 45-minute to 1-hour drive depending on traffic. Atlantic City International Airport (ACY) is closer, about a 20-30 minute drive, but has fewer flight options. Parking at the training center is typically ample and well-marked for visitors. For those using public transit, options are limited, with bus routes generally running along US-30, requiring additional travel to reach the center. It’s advisable to arrive with sufficient time to account for potential traffic, especially if traveling from further afield or during peak commuter hours.

Batsto Village
6.2 miStep back in time at Batsto Village, a preserved historic iron-making town. This unique destination offers a fascinating look at colonial-era life and industry. Explore the Batsto Mansion, the gristmill, and various worker's cottages. The surrounding Wharton State Forest provides picturesque trails for walking and enjoying nature, making it a perfect outing for a longer break. It’s an educational and scenic spot that offers a distinct contrast to the modern focus of the training center.
